About the Business

Empoli Restaurant

Welcome to Empoli Restaurant, the ultimate destination for food lovers and enthusiasts located in the heart of Swords Demesne, in Swords, Co. Dublin. Our establishment is a true point of interest, offering exquisite cuisine from the Tuscan region of Italy in a relaxed and welcoming atmosphere.

As you step into our restaurant, you will be greeted by an elegant and contemporary interior that reflects our passion for culinary excellence. Our team of talented chefs are committed to creating dishes that are inspired by traditional Tuscan recipes, using only the freshest and highest quality ingredients sourced locally whenever possible.

Whether you are looking for a romantic dinner for two, a family celebration or a corporate event, Empoli Restaurant can comfortably accommodate all. Our spacious and beautifully appointed dining area can seat up to 80 guests, making it the perfect venue for any occasion.

But Empoli Restaurant is much more than just a place to enjoy great food. Our mission is to create a memorable dining experience for our guests, combining fine dining with impeccable service, attention to detail and a friendly atmosphere.

We also offer private dining facilities for exclusive events or celebrations, where you can enjoy a customised menu tailored to your preferences, accompanied by a selection of fine wines from our extensive collection.

From our delicious antipasti platters and homemade pasta dishes to our mouth-watering meat and fish dishes, our menu will take you on a culinary journey through the Tuscan region, enticing your taste buds with the vibrant flavours and aromas of Italy.

So come and join us at Empoli Restaurant and experience a true taste of Tuscan cuisine in the heart of Swords Demesne, in Swords, Co. Dublin. We look forward to welcoming you soon!

"So delicious we ate here our last two nights in town! Prepare to slow down, relax, and enjoy! We were in a rush the second night, so maybe we were somewhat at fault for feeling the service was not as exceptional as the first night. We arrived early the first night and enjoyed a discounted early bird menu - still items from the main menu at a discounted price. We chose the hit and spicy pizza and the buffalo chicken wings appetizer. Both were perfect, and we had a lovely visit with the owners wife, also our server. The second night, she was not there, and the server we had was delightful but was not as efficient as the owner's wife. The second night, we enjoyed the spaghetti bolognese and a cup of soup. Bith evenings we enjoyed a homemade white chocolate raspberry cheesecake that was devine. For the finish we enjoyed lemoncello shots! While we were on holiday and may never have the opportunity to eat here again, we highly recommend you try it if you are in the area!"

"I was craving for Italian and thought to give Empoli a try. The service was good and the place got a nice calm vibe. For starters, we ordered fried brie and chicken wings with buffalo sauce. Bith of them were yummy. For the mains, we had a pesto pizza which was a first time experience for me. It was delicious. We ordered pesto fettuccine and it was an average pesto pasta. Another thing from the mains was the Bolognese pasta. I totally loved that. It was exactly how I like it. The serving size of the place is generous."
